Understanding the psychology behind why individuals choose certain numbers can provide attention-grabbing insights into lottery play. Often, emotional attachments to specific digits affect many gamers. Numbers that maintain deep personal significance, similar to family members' birthdates or vital historical dates, frequently come into play. This phenomenon, known as numerology, can have an result on a participant's alternative of numbers. Additionally, psychological biases, such because the "gambler's fallacy," might lead players to keep away from numbers which have been drawn lately or gravitate towards extra generally chosen numbers. Awareness of these tendencies can empower gamers to make more deliberate and thoughtful selections quite than relying solely on impulse.

The odds of winning the lottery can seem daunting. For example, the percentages of profitable the Powerball jackpot are about 1 in 292.2 million. These staggering numbers often lead people to imagine that the video games are purposely designed to be unwinnable. However, these odds are reflective of the sheer scale of participation and do not suggest that games are rigged. In truth, lottery organizers must keep these odds to make certain that the video games stay profitable and engaging for participants.
